#b4802f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b4802f is composed of 70.6% red, 50.2%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.9% magenta, 73.9%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 36.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 44.5%. #b4802f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5e with #690100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#b4802f color description : Moderate orange.
#b4802f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b4802f has RGB values of R:180, G:128,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.74,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11829295.
